The Moral Foundations of Trust
more books like this
by
Eric M Uslaner
The Moral Foundations of Trust seeks to explain why people place their faith in strangers, and why doing so matters. Trust is a moral value that does not depend upon personal experience or on interacting with people in civic groups or informal socializing. Instead, we learn to trust from our parents, and trust is stable over long periods of time. ...

Corruption, Inequality, and the Rule of Law: The Bulging Pocket Makes the Easy Life
more books like this
by
Eric M Uslaner
Corruption flouts rules of fairness and gives some people advantages that others don't have. Corruption is persistent; there is little evidence that countries can escape the curse of corruption easily - or at all. Instead of focusing on institutional reform, Uslaner suggests that the roots of corruption lie in economic and legal inequality and low ...
